.newsletter>.page-width{position:relative;overflow:hidden;z-index:2;border-radius:10px;padding:3.125rem!important;max-width:75rem}.block-custom-n-l{flex-basis:100%;background:#fff;height:100%;display:flex;flex-direction:column;max-width:40rem;box-shadow:10px 10px 20px #00000074;border-radius:10px;position:relative;z-index:2;padding:2.5rem}.block-custom-n-l .newsletter-form__field-wrapper{margin-top:1rem;max-width:28.75rem}.banner__media_custom img{width:100%;height:100%;object-fit:cover}.block-custom{display:flex;flex-flow:row wrap;width:100%;align-items:center}.newsletter__subheading{max-width:32rem;margin-left:0}.block-custom-n-l h3.inline-richtext{margin-bottom:0;margin-top:1rem;font-size:1.563rem;line-height:1.5;color:#23402c;font-family:var(--text-medium)}.block-custom-n-l h3.inline-richtext strong{font-family:var(--heading-bold)}.banner__media_custom{max-width:100%;flex-basis:100%;position:absolute;top:0;left:0;width:100%;height:100%}.banner__media_custom img{width:100%}.newsletter-form__field-wrapper .field{flex-wrap:wrap}p.privacy-policy{width:100%;text-align:left;color:gray;margin-top:.75rem;margin-bottom:0;font-size:.75rem;line-height:1rem;font-family:var(--poppins-light);letter-spacing:0}button#Subscribe{background:#1f7277;border-radius:.375rem;width:fit-content!important;padding:0 1.875rem!important;height:2.5rem!important;line-height:2.5rem!important;letter-spacing:1.3px;color:#fff;text-transform:uppercase;font-size:.8125rem;font-family:var(--heading-font-extrabold)}form#contact_form{width:100%!important;max-width:100%}.newsletter-form__field-wrapper{max-width:33.75rem}.field__input:placeholder{color:#7b7b7b;font-family:var(--poppins-light)}.field__input,.select__select,.customer select{height:2.5rem!important;line-height:2.5rem!important;padding-top:0!important;padding-bottom:0!important;font-size:.938rem!important;padding-left:1.25rem!important;padding-right:1.25rem!important;border-radius:0!important;color:#7b7b7b;background:#fff;border:.5px solid #ADADAD;border-radius:1.25rem!important;font-family:var(--poppins-light)}.customer .field input{border-radius:0!important;color:#2b2b2b;background:#fff;border:.5px solid #8B8B8B;border-radius:.375rem!important}.newsletter-form__field-wrapper input[type=email]::placeholder{color:#7b7b7b!important;font-size:1rem!important;opacity:1!important}.field__input:focus,.select__select:focus,.customer .field input:focus,.customer select:focus,.localization-form__select:focus.localization-form__select:after{box-shadow:unset!important}.field:after,.select:after,.customer .field:after,.customer select:after,.localization-form__select:after{display:none!important}button#Subscribe:hover{background:transparent;color:#fff}button#Subscribe{background:#e71b3e!important;border-radius:1.25rem;width:5.313rem!important;padding:0 0rem!important;height:2.5rem!important;line-height:2.5rem!important;color:#fff;text-transform:uppercase;font-size:.8125rem;right:0;transition:all .4s}button#Subscribe svg{width:2.25rem;transition:all .4s}button#Subscribe:hover svg{transform:scaleX(-1)}p.privacy-policy a{color:gray;font-family:var(--poppins-medium)}.newsletter{margin-bottom:-7rem}@media screen and (max-width:990px){.block-custom{flex-direction:column}.block-custom-n-l{max-width:100%;flex-basis:100%;padding:15px 20px;margin-top:20px;order:2}.banner__media_custom{max-width:100%;flex-basis:100%}.banner__media_custom img{width:100%;height:100%;margin:0}.field__input,.select__select,.customer select,.newsletter-form__field-wrapper input[type=email]::placeholder{font-size:14px!important}}
/*# sourceMappingURL=/cdn/shop/t/18/assets/tzn-newsletter-section.css.map */
